About us
Catherine McAuley College opened its doors in 2022, in order to meet the growing demand for a quality, Catholic Education in the Mackay region. Starting with pioneering Year 7’s in 2022, they will grow into a complete Years 7 to 12 profile by 2027.
Built on the former site of the historic Mackay Sugar Research Institute, our brand new college offers first class facilities to cater for staff and students to ensure the delivery of quality teaching and learning practices.
Underpinned by the College values of Learning, Courage, Faith & Mercy, Catherine McAuley College is committed to providing a quality Catholic education in a welcoming, safe and secure learning environment. The Charism of the Sisters of Mercy will inspire the College's Educational Mission and help shape the College's identity from its inception.
